Gateway to Freedom Monument

Highlight • Monument

As an international memorial to the Underground Railroad, the Gateway to Freedom Monument is a touching piece of art dedicated to those who escaped slavery by the Underground Railroad to Canada.

William G. Milliken State Park

Highlight • Viewpoint

As the first urban state park in Michigan, William G. Miliken State Park is a small park and harbor on the Detroit Riverfront offering wonderful views of the city and river.

Detroit Riverwalk

Highlight (Segment) • Trail

This riverfront park draws more than three million walkers, bikers and picnickers every year. It's filled with green spaces and makes a great link for visiting businesses along Detroit's waterfront, or a relaxed, traffic-free ride to access Belle Island.

Description

The Detroit Riverwalk Viewpoint – William G. Milliken State Park loop from Millender Center is an easy 3.7-mile (5.9 km) hiking route with a minimal 65 feet (20 metres) of elevation gain, typically taking about 1 hour and 30 minutes. This route is a fantastic high-payoff win for anyone looking for accessible urban exploration with stunning waterfront views, making it one of the popular trails along the Detroit Riverwalk.

What to expect on Detroit Riverwalk Viewpoint – William G. Milliken State Park loop from Millender Center

This journey offers a unique blend of cityscapes and natural beauty, all on flat, paved surfaces perfect for a leisurely stroll. As you walk, you'll be treated to consistent views of the international Detroit River, the city skyline, and even across to Canada. The route takes you through William G. Milliken State Park, a 31-acre urban oasis featuring a distinctive 63-foot lighthouse and a berm that provides elevated viewpoints with spotting scopes. This trail is designed for accessibility, making it suitable for all skill levels, including those with strollers or wheelchairs.

Planning your visit

Starting conveniently from the Millender Center, this loop is easily accessible. The paved, flat terrain means you won't need specialized gear, just comfortable walking shoes. The Detroit Riverwalk is well-equipped with amenities like restrooms and seating areas, enhancing your experience. Given its urban setting and accessibility, it's a great option for a walk at almost any time of day, offering a refreshing escape in the heart of the city.

Trail details

  • Distance: 3.7 miles (5.9 km)
  • Elevation gain: 65 feet (20 metres)
  • Difficulty: easy
  • Estimated time: 1 hours and 30 minutes
